Becoming a developer can be one of the most rewarding jobs out there, and thanks to the fact that they are in hot demand right now, it could also mean very high wages. Nonetheless, there is a reason why it is one of the most coveted jobs out there — learning to become a developer unless you are born with incredibly gifted talents is actually extremely hard. Still, if you want to put effort into landing one of these jobs, then you are in the right place, as this guide has been created to online some of the skills that you should know if you want to be a developer. Read on now to get the full overview.
Coding
Coding is basically the bread of butter of any developer’s day job. There are a variety of coding languages that you should be familiar with, including HTML, Snakemake, C++, JavaScript, and more, but you will definitely find the one that works best for you. This also means that when you are developing an application, you should be looking for a platform that speaks in a variety of different programming languages. Take a look around for GCP cloud run technology that can be used with a variety of different coding languages.
Communication
Being a developer is not just about the hard skills that you learn but also developing the in-demand soft skills necessary to be able to translate that to a workplace. This is because if you are working as a developer in any company, you might have to explain what you do to people who have little to no understanding of what is happening. Being able to explain that in layman’s terms is so important if you want to be able to succeed in a modern office.
Perseverance
As any developer knows, finding the right code or solving problems can be incredibly frustrating. After all, just one line of broken code can take down an entire website or company or even the entire internet until it is fixed, so basically, everything has to be exactly right. This means that if you want to be a developer, you have to develop a passion for perseverance. Without being able to push through any problem, it’s unlikely that you will last long in the business.
Understanding of Computing
When you are developing, you are basically creating code that you hope that the machine that you are plugging it into will understand fully. For this reason, you have to be fully aware of how a computer works and how it reacts to code. It might be worth taking some computer classes in your area in order to brush up on the knowledge needed to create code that will truly make a difference.
Web Development
Once you understand computing, coding, and communication, you should be well aware of how that code can interact with the internet. For that reason, you should also be taking courses or seminars on web development as part of your developer career.
- Best AI tools for Software Engineers - November 4, 2024
- Installing Jupyter: Get up and running on your computer - November 2, 2024
- An Introduction of SymOps by SymOps.com - October 30, 2024